#searchResults .row                         { width:677px; padding-top:10px;   display:block; float: none; clear: both; }
#searchResults .row .thumb                  { width: 80px; padding-right:10px; display:block; float: left; clear: left; }
#searchResults .row .results                { width:570px; padding-right:10px; display:block; float:right; clear:right; }
.modified                                   { font-size:11px; font-style:italic; }


#team_up_toggle                             { width:275px; float:left; }
#hs_resources_toggle                        { width:275px; float:left; }
                                            
#school_grants_toggle                       { width:275px; float:left; }
#fundraising_toggle                         { width:275px; float:left; }
                                            
                                            
#hs_resources				                {  }
#hs_resources div				            { display:block; margin-bottom:10px; }
#hs_resources div b						    { display:block; }
#hs_resources div a						    { display:block; font-weight:bold; }
#hs_resources div p						    { margin:0; }

                                            
ul#sitemap                                  { list-style:circle; list-style-position:inside; }
ul#sitemap li                               { list-style:  disc; list-style-position:inside; }
ul#sitemap li ul                            { padding-left:20px; }
ul#sitemap li ul li                         { list-style:circle; list-style-position:inside; }
                                            
ul#summit_components                        { padding-left:20px; }
ul#summit_components li                     { list-style:disc; list-style-position:inside; }
                                            
.product_selection select                   { border-color:#E69489; font-family:Georgia; font-size:12px; cursor:pointer; }
                                                                    
ol#wine_tasting                             { list-style-position:inside; list-style-type:decimal; }
                                            
#recipe_list table                          { vertical-align:middle; }
#recipe_list table tr                       { vertical-align:middle; }
#recipe_list table tr td                    { vertical-align:middle; }
                                            
.my_recipe table                            { vertical-align:middle; }
.my_recipe table tr                         { vertical-align:middle; }
.my_recipe table tr td                      { vertical-align:middle; }
                                            
#wow_navigation                             {  }
#wow_navigation h6                          { width:160px; height:38px; text-indent:10px; line-height:38px; font-size:13px; }
#wow_navigation a                           { width:160px; height:22px; text-indent:10px; display:block; line-height:22px; }
                                            
ul.cooking                                  { margin-top:5px; }
ul.cooking li                               { padding-left:10px; list-style-position:inside; list-style-type:disc; }
                                            
#resource_center						    { width:181px; }
#resource_center p.top					    { width:181px; height:10px; overflow:hidden; background:url(/images/page/pink_menu-top.jpg) no-repeat; }
#resource_center h5						    { background-color:#E69489; text-align:center; color:#FFFFFF; }
#resource_center p						    { width:181px; background-color:#E69489; }
#resource_center p a					    { width:181px; height:20px; margin-top:10px; display:block; text-align: left; text-indent:20px; font-weight:bold; font-size:14px; color:#FFFFFF; }
#resource_center p a.account			    { width:171px; height:20px; margin:0 10px 0 0; display:block; text-align:right; line-height:20px; font-size:12px; color:#333333; }
#resource_center p.bottom				    { width:181px; height:10px; overflow:hidden; background:url(/images/page/pink_menu-bottom.jpg) no-repeat; }
                                            
#teacher_activity_guide                     { margin-top:15px; }
#teacher_activity_guide blockquote          { padding:10px 0 10px 25px; }
                                            
form#ed_newsletter                          { padding-top:20px; line-height:22px; }
form#ed_newsletter p                        { width:667px; height:22px; margin-bottom:5px; clear:both; }
form#ed_newsletter p label                  { width:180px; height:22px; margin-right:10px; display:block; float:left; text-align:right; }
form#ed_newsletter p input                  { width:176px; height:18px; margin:0 10px 0 0; padding:2px 2px 0; display:block; float:left; border:1px solid #888888; }
form#ed_newsletter p select                 { width:182px; height:22px; margin:0; display:block; float:left; border:1px solid #888888; }
form#ed_newsletter p radio                  { width: 22px; height:22px; display:block; float:left; }
form#ed_newsletter p strong                 { width: 70px; height:22px; display:block; float:left; }
form#ed_newsletter input[type=submit]       { width: 60px; height:22px; margin-left:313px; }
                                            
form#store_finder                           { padding-top:20px; line-height:22px; }
form#store_finder p                         { width:667px; height:22px; margin-bottom:5px; clear:both; }
form#store_finder p label                   { width:180px; height:22px; margin-right:10px; display:block; float:left; text-align:right; }
form#store_finder p input                   { width:124px; height:18px; margin:0 10px 0 0; padding:2px 2px 0; display:block; float:left; border:1px solid #888888; }
form#store_finder p select                  { width:230px; height:22px; margin:0; display:block; float:left; border:1px solid #888888; font-size:12px; }
form#store_finder p select[name=productType]{ font-size:11px; }
form#store_finder input[type=submit]        { width: 60px; height:22px; margin-left:313px; }